    def create(dev_config: DevConfig, block_number: int,
               prev_headerhash: bytes, prev_timestamp: int, transactions: list,
               miner_address: bytes, seed_height: Optional[int],
               seed_hash: Optional[bytes]):

        block = Block()

        # Process transactions
        hashedtransactions = []
        fee_reward = 0

        for tx in transactions:
            fee_reward += tx.fee

        # Prepare coinbase tx
        total_reward_amount = BlockHeader.block_reward_calc(
            block_number, dev_config) + fee_reward
        coinbase_tx = CoinBase.create(dev_config, total_reward_amount,
                                      miner_address, block_number)
        hashedtransactions.append(coinbase_tx.txhash)
        Block._copy_tx_pbdata_into_block(
            block, coinbase_tx)  # copy memory rather than sym link

        for tx in transactions:
            hashedtransactions.append(tx.txhash)
            Block._copy_tx_pbdata_into_block(
                block, tx)  # copy memory rather than sym link

        txs_hash = merkle_tx_hash(
            hashedtransactions)  # FIXME: Find a better name, type changes

        tmp_blockheader = BlockHeader.create(dev_config=dev_config,
                                             blocknumber=block_number,
                                             prev_headerhash=prev_headerhash,
                                             prev_timestamp=prev_timestamp,
                                             hashedtransactions=txs_hash,
                                             fee_reward=fee_reward,
                                             seed_height=seed_height,
                                             seed_hash=seed_hash)

        block.blockheader = tmp_blockheader

        block._data.header.MergeFrom(tmp_blockheader.pbdata)

        block.set_nonces(dev_config, 0, 0)

        return block

    def create(block_number: int, prev_block_headerhash: bytes,
               prev_block_timestamp: int, transactions: list,
               miner_address: bytes):

        block = Block()

        # Process transactions
        hashedtransactions = []
        fee_reward = 0

        for tx in transactions:
            fee_reward += tx.fee

        # Prepare coinbase tx
        total_reward_amount = BlockHeader.block_reward_calc(
            block_number) + fee_reward
        coinbase_tx = CoinBase.create(total_reward_amount, miner_address,
                                      block_number)
        hashedtransactions.append(coinbase_tx.txhash)
        block._data.transactions.extend([coinbase_tx.pbdata
                                         ])  # copy memory rather than sym link

        for tx in transactions:
            hashedtransactions.append(tx.txhash)
            block._data.transactions.extend(
                [tx.pbdata])  # copy memory rather than sym link

        txs_hash = merkle_tx_hash(
            hashedtransactions)  # FIXME: Find a better name, type changes

        tmp_blockheader = BlockHeader.create(
            blocknumber=block_number,
            prev_block_headerhash=prev_block_headerhash,
            prev_block_timestamp=prev_block_timestamp,
            hashedtransactions=txs_hash,
            fee_reward=fee_reward)

        block.blockheader = tmp_blockheader

        block._data.header.MergeFrom(tmp_blockheader.pbdata)

        block.set_nonces(0, 0)

        return block
